重载DNS与重启DNS有何区别?两种操作的具体作用是什么?

重载DNS

什么是DNS?

DNS(域名系统)是互联网中的一种分布式数据库,用于将人类易于记忆的域名(如www.example.com)转换为计算机能够理解的IP地址(如192.168.1.1),DNS服务器的核心作用是实现域名与IP地址之间的转换,从而方便用户访问网络资源。

重载DNS与重启DNS有何区别?两种操作的具体作用是什么?

重载DNS的原因

更新DNS记录

在更改了DNS记录后,为了使新的IP地址能够被正确解析,需要重载DNS,更换了Web服务器的IP地址,就需要通过重载DNS来更新解析记录。

优化DNS性能

当DNS服务器缓存中积累了大量的解析请求时,可能会导致响应速度变慢,重载DNS可以清除缓存,提高解析速度。

故障恢复

当DNS服务器出现故障时,通过重载DNS可以尝试重启服务器,恢复其正常工作。

重启DNS的步骤

停止DNS服务

在执行重载或重启DNS操作之前,首先需要停止DNS服务,这可以通过以下命令完成:

重载DNS与重启DNS有何区别?两种操作的具体作用是什么?

sudo systemctl stop dnsmasq

重载DNS

执行以下命令来重载DNS:

sudo systemctl reload dnsmasq

重启DNS

如果需要重启DNS服务,可以使用以下命令:

sudo systemctl restart dnsmasq

检查DNS服务状态

完成重载或重启操作后,可以使用以下命令检查DNS服务状态:

sudo systemctl status dnsmasq

DNS重载与重启的区别

重载DNS

  • 只清除DNS缓存,不重启服务。
  • 适用于更新DNS记录、优化DNS性能等场景。

重启DNS

  • 停止并重新启动DNS服务。
  • 适用于解决DNS服务故障、完全重启服务等情况。

FAQs

Q1:为什么有时需要重载DNS?

A1:重载DNS可以更新DNS记录,优化DNS性能,以及帮助解决DNS服务故障等问题。

重载DNS与重启DNS有何区别?两种操作的具体作用是什么?

Q2:重载DNS和重启DNS有什么区别?

A2:重载DNS只清除DNS缓存,不重启服务;重启DNS则是完全停止并重新启动DNS服务,重载DNS适用于更新DNS记录、优化DNS性能等场景,而重启DNS适用于解决DNS服务故障、完全重启服务等情况。

来源互联网整合,作者:小编,如若转载,请注明出处:https://www.aiboce.com/ask/332478.html

Like (0)
小编小编
Previous 2026年1月17日 20:27
Next 2026年1月17日 20:50

相关推荐

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注